Job Summary

As the Project Manager, you will be responsible for the management of one or multiple moderately complex projects concurrently as well as planning and performing analysis of company functions, processes, and activities.

Job Description

We are looking for a seasoned Project Manager to lead the charge in transitioning the imaging and shipping of laptops and other hardware technology assets to external suppliers. Our ideal candidate will spearhead initiatives that enhance efficiency, cost-effectiveness, and user satisfaction. This role is full-time and hybrid in Elkton, MD.

What You'll Do

  • Develop and execute a comprehensive project plan to transition imaging and shipping of technology assets from the company to suppliers

  • Collect and analyze requirements for ordering assets, including specifics on imaging, to provide clear directives to suppliers

  • Collaborate with suppliers to document their capabilities regarding direct imaging and shipping to end users

  • Conduct a thorough cost analysis comparing internal costs for this service versus outsourcing to suppliers. Establish a budget for moving forward with the new process

  • Incorporate asset tracking processes and procedures, using existing practices and systems where they to manage the assignment of assets/licenses directly from the supplier

  • Account for all remaining on-premise assets and devise a strategic plan for the cutover to the new process

  • Set up robust quality control measures to maintain high standards in the delivery and condition of the technology assets

  • Develop a sustainable plan for the disposal of assets as necessary, in compliance with environmental regulations and company policies
